Transaction e1c951705f85a510a16c0947402c059142e7f577317696e86acfcf8c9fa62e03
1 Input
1 Output
-
e1c951705f85a510a16c0947402c059142e7f577317696e86acfcf8c9fa62e03:0
- value
- 1965246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 715e9d812e34c333780c60be52370357563daea3 OP_EQUAL
- address
- 3C2TdCm5wAJ6Vmx2mftKhuNkB7fEYbLDq9